ML&S Recordings for October 08

Local Seattle sketch comedian, multi-instrumentalist Becky Poole stopped by to lay down some Saw, accordian, and a capella vocals for a potential performance based play in the works. In addition to turning me on to the best cover band concept i have ever heard of Family of Giants; Saw and Theremin playing the hits you know and love...


Sorry Safari continue to work on their second album recorded at Magnets Large & Small. Sunday te 26th they came in to track "My Darling" a combination of ukulele, drums, acoustic/electric guitar, synth, and some smoothe baritone vocals.


My Bones and Organs continue to work towards their first EP/LP. Adding vocalist Jake Merriman to the ex-Nemesys Theory project to tracks recorded a couple months back.


Pop-Punk-Hardcore all-around good time band The Damage Done are set to mix their next release Recorded @ ML&S in the next couple weeks.


Common Courtesyhas tracked their third cut "Hellow Tomorrow" on the journey of The Guts' own Remy Guts' indi-pop-punk frankenstein project featuring Dean(hidden Number) Chris (Damage Done/ Smooth Sailing) and Conner (Damage Done/Road to Ruin)


Hidden Number has tracked the first of a series of to-be 7" releases of new material with 'Smoothe Groove' remix B-Sides of 'Burn Alive' favs to be released in the next year. The first release: '(we'll never be) Friendz4EvR'- the Hidden Number album version and on the B-Side a wonderfully strange remix by HN bassist Joe Stuhff. Look to get your copy by February 2009.
